What is a Guaranteed Sale Program?

A guaranteed offer program offers homeowners the opportunity to sell their property without the traditional real estate process—no staging, no repairs, no waiting around for the right buyer. Essentially, a guaranteed offer is a simplified, streamlined way to sell your home quickly, typically for a cash offer. You may be wondering how it works, so let’s break it down step-by-step:

Provide Your Home’s Information

The process begins when you share details about your home. This might include basic facts like the square footage, the number of rooms, and any recent updates or improvements. You’ll also be asked to upload photos or provide descriptions of the home’s condition.

Receive an Initial Offer

After reviewing the information you’ve provided, the company will give you an initial cash offer. This offer is based on comparable homes in your area, along with the information you’ve given about your property.

Schedule an Inspection

Once you receive the initial offer, an inspection is scheduled. A professional will come to your home to evaluate its condition. This inspection will determine whether the initial offer needs to be adjusted based on factors like structural issues, plumbing, electrical, or other important aspects of the home.

Receive Your Final Offer

After the inspection, you’ll receive your final offer. If it meets your expectations and you decide to accept, you can proceed with the sale.

Choose Your Closing Date

One of the best benefits of a guaranteed offer is the flexibility it offers. Once you’ve agreed to the offer, you get to choose a closing date that works best for you. In some cases, the closing process can be completed as quickly as 21 days, which is much faster than the traditional home-selling process.

Why Consider a Guaranteed Offer Program?

While many people are attracted to the simplicity of this process, it’s important to recognize the tradeoffs involved. A guaranteed offer program allows you to sell your home quickly and conveniently, but the offer you receive might be a bit lower than if you went through the traditional listing process. However, that tradeoff often feels worth it to homeowners who are looking for a simpler way to sell.
Selling a home the traditional way requires a lot of time, energy, and money. Homeowners need to repair, paint, and stage their home. Then comes the waiting
game—hoping buyers will show interest and make an offer. After that, there’s the potential for negotiations, lengthy closing periods, and the uncertainty of whether the buyer will follow through with the purchase. If you’ve ever experienced the frustration of dealing with unreliable buyers or long delays, you know how stressful this process can be. With a guaranteed offer, you avoid these hurdles. Instead of spending weeks or even months preparing your home for sale, you can focus on what matters most to you—whether that’s moving forward with a new opportunity, finding your dream home, or simply reducing the stress of an already busy life.

Who Benefits from a Guaranteed Sale Program?

A guaranteed offer program is designed to offer convenience and peace of mind to homeowners who want a quick, straightforward sale. It’s ideal for people who don’t have the time or energy to deal with repairs, showings, and the uncertainty that comes with listing a home on the open market. Some specific situations where a guaranteed offer might be perfect for you include:

You’re Ready to Move Quickly

Whether you’ve found your dream home or
need to relocate for work, a guaranteed offer allows you to sell your home quickly. Since you can choose your closing date, you have the flexibility to align the sale with your plans.

You Need Certainty and Reliability

In a traditional sale, you may face long wait times, showings at inconvenient hours, and flaky buyers who back out at the last minute. If you’re looking for a reliable, straightforward sale, a guaranteed offer eliminates these headaches.

You Don’t Want to Deal with Repairs or Staging

If your home needs some work—whether it’s cosmetic fixes, repairs, or updates—getting it ready to sell the traditional way can be costly and time-consuming. A guaranteed offer means you can sell as-is, saving you money and effort.

You’re Hoping to Avoid the Usual Headaches of Selling

The home-selling process can be emotionally draining. If you want to avoid all the stress that comes with prepping your home, managing showings, and dealing with negotiations, a guaranteed offer may be the solution you’ve been looking for.
